Abstract

The utility model relates to the technical field of suspended ceiling grating devices, in particular to a unit type integrated corridor decoration integrated suspended ceiling grating which comprises a suspended ceiling grating body, a fixing assembly is fixed to the top end of the suspended ceiling grating body and fixedly connected with a connecting frame assembly, and the top end of the connecting frame assembly is fixedly connected with a roof through a connecting rod. A mounting plate structure with positioning holes is arranged at the top end of the ceiling grille, the fixing assembly comprises two T-shaped frames and a connecting frame arranged between the two T-shaped frames, and the connecting frame assembly comprises a bottom plate, a trapezoidal frame fixedly arranged on the bottom plate, stand columns fixedly arranged on the two sides of the top end of the trapezoidal frame and positioning plates movably arranged at the top ends of the stand columns. The ceiling grille is integrally combined and fixed with an external connecting structure and then connected with a roof, field installation and debugging are facilitated, the distance between the positioning plates and the stand columns is adjusted through the pin shafts and the locking nuts, then the distance and height adjustment of the ceiling grille is achieved, and the installation efficiency is improved.

Technical Field

[0001] This utility model relates to the technical field of ceiling grid devices, specifically to a unit-type integrated corridor decorative ceiling grid. Background Technology

[0002] Grille ceiling lights and similar fixtures can be installed inside the ceiling and are widely used in large shopping malls, waiting rooms, airports, subway stations, and other facilities. They are one of the commonly used ceiling materials by decoration companies.

[0003] The utility model patent with application number CN215888798U discloses a modular ceiling grid structure, including grid strips and a grid connection structure for connecting the grid strips; the grid connection structure includes a top plate fixing member and a grid connector; the top plate fixing member is used to fix to the ceiling; the grid connector is provided with an upwardly curved first connecting part; the upper end of the grid strip is provided with a downwardly curved second connecting part; the first connecting part and the second connecting part are matched.

[0004] Regarding the aforementioned technologies, the installation of each grille requires individual work at a height. When there are a large number of grilles to be installed, the amount of work required at height is even greater. Since working at height is usually inconvenient for workers, it has a certain impact on installation efficiency. Utility Model Content

[0005] Technical problems to be solved

[0006] In view of the above-mentioned shortcomings of the existing technology, the present invention provides a unit-integrated corridor decorative ceiling grille, which can effectively solve the problem that the installation efficiency is affected by the fact that high-altitude operations are usually inconvenient for workers to operate.

[0007] Technical solution

[0008] To achieve the above objectives, this utility model provides the following technical solution:

[0009] This utility model provides a unit-type integrated corridor decorative ceiling grille, including a ceiling grille with a fixing component fixed at the top. The fixing component is fixedly connected to a connecting frame component. The top of the connecting frame component is connected and fixed to the roof via a connecting rod. The top of the ceiling grille is provided with an installation plate structure with positioning holes. The fixing component includes two sets of T-shaped frames and a connecting frame disposed between the two sets of T-shaped frames. The connecting frame component includes a base plate, a trapezoidal frame fixedly disposed on the base plate, columns fixedly disposed on both sides of the top of the trapezoidal frame, and a positioning plate movably disposed on the top of the columns. A threaded hole is opened in the middle of the column. The positioning plate has round holes on both sides and a square groove in the middle. A pin is disposed in the round hole of the positioning plate, and its bottom end is engaged with the threaded hole. A hook is disposed in the square groove, and the top of the hook is fixedly connected to the connecting rod.

[0010] Furthermore, the hook frame is a hollow frame structure with a missing corner on one side, and the size of the hook frame is adapted to the size of the square groove in the positioning plate.

[0011] Furthermore, the T-shaped frame has a square groove in the middle, and the two ends of the connecting frame pass through the square groove. The connecting frame is fixed to the T-shaped frame and the positioning hole by locking bolts. The connecting frame also has a round hole structure in the middle.

[0012] Furthermore, two sets of connecting frame assemblies are provided at the top of the connecting frames on both sides, and the base plate and the connecting frame are perpendicular to each other.

[0013] Furthermore, the two sides of the base plate are fixedly connected to the connecting frame by locking bolts.

[0014] Furthermore, the bottom end of the pin is located inside the trapezoidal frame and is fitted with a locking nut.

[0015] Beneficial effects

[0016] The technical solution provided by this utility model has the following advantages compared with the known public technology:

[0017] This utility model, through its connecting frame assembly and fixing component structure, allows users to combine and connect the roof and ceiling grid. First, the ceiling grid is connected and fixed to the fixing component. Two sets of T-shaped frames are placed at the positioning holes. Then, the connecting frame passes through its square groove, and the three structures are combined and connected using locking bolts. Next, the connecting frame assembly is connected and fixed to the connecting frame. The two ends of the base plate are connected and fixed to the connecting frame using locking bolts. Afterwards, the pin can rotate within the trapezoidal frame, column, and positioning plate. Because the center of the positioning plate has a smooth round hole, the distance between the positioning plate and the column gradually increases as the pin moves upward. The bottom of the pin can be locked with a locking nut to determine its length. Finally, a hook can pass through the square groove of the positioning plate to achieve hooking, and a connecting rod can be used to hang it on the roof. Therefore, by combining and fixing the entire ceiling grid with the external connecting structure before connecting it to the roof, on-site installation and debugging are facilitated. The pin and locking nut allow for adjustment of the distance between the positioning plate and the column, thereby adjusting the distance and height of the ceiling grid and improving installation efficiency.

[0018] By using the connecting frame and fixing components, the weight of the integrally fixed ceiling grid can be effectively distributed evenly. The frame structure composed of T-shaped frames and connecting frames increases the contact area with the top of the ceiling grid. The two sets of connecting frame components on both sides can distribute the lifting force evenly. The trapezoidal frame structure and double column structure can effectively reduce the impact of large structural stress on the structural components. Attached Figure Description
